The idea of Conor McGregor venturing into boxing seems to have messed with the heads of other fighters. Andre Berto, two-time WBC (World Boxing Council) welterweight boxing champion, revealed his desire to go the opposite way to the Irishman. According to him, his desire is to sign with the UFC and start his career in MMA.

“I want to be the first fighter to become champion in boxing and in the UFC. This never happened before. Tell Dana to talk to me. I want all of them. Dana White, you know me, you know my family has been in MMA for a while. I'm going to the UFC, Dana White calls me!”, declared Andre, in an interview with the website 'TMZ'

It is worth mentioning that Holly holm She has already achieved the feat mentioned by Berto, of becoming world champion in boxing and UFC, in 2006 and 2015, respectively. Perto, in turn, has an established boxing career, with a record of 30 wins and only four losses. At 33 years old, his last fight was in September 2015, when he was defeated by Floyd Mayweather, who beat McGregor in the boxing superfight held last Saturday (26), in Las Vegas (USA).
